God’s Servant
(Written by Marvin Griffin)
Behold my servant, God did say
Delights my soul in Him
How unlike Adam’s fallen race
Or idols made by them
Himself He lifts not up nor cries
As in politics today
For in Him divine glory dwells
That ne’er He’ll give away
His opened ear and learned tongue
Counsel the weary best
“Come unto Me and learn of Me
And I will give you rest”
He rebelled not, but followed true
The course His Father set
His face like flint to them that plucked
His back to smiter let
The Man of Sorrows carried ours
Our griefs He made His own
Our sins God laid on Him and thus
Amazing love was shown
The travail of His soul He’ll see
And shall be satisfied
“Tis finished” now, our hearts respond,
It’s us He’s justified
“Behold my servant” God did say
Extolled and very high
Exalted now and King of Kings
His bride for ever nigh
